Cultural layer

Origin
Levant/Iran; concentrated pomegranate juice reduction used across the Middle East
Routes
Persian/Levantine production, integral to Iranian, Lebanese, Turkish, and Georgian cooking, recent Western adoption
Context
Pomegranate molasses is a pre-citrus souring agent that encodes a flavor logic older than lemon-based acidity in Western kitchens. Its profile, simultaneously sweet, sour, and tannic, has no direct Western equivalent, which is why it remains underknown outside Levantine, Iranian, and Georgian cooking. This is not a limitation. Rite

The pomegranate is counted into the rites of everyone who grows it, and its reduction carries the fruit into the year. At Yalda, the Persian longest night, it is eaten for the return of the light; fesenjan, thickened with the molasses and walnut, is the dish of celebration. The syrup exists because the fruit does not keep. Concentrating a rite into a bottle is how seasonal ceremonies survive the rest of the calendar.
